最高のゲストブックソースコードに挑戦(5)_PHPチュートリアル
Jul 21, 2016 pm 04:03 PM
bgcolor
body
head
html
meta
title
White
チャレンジ
ソースコード
の
<html>
<title>留言本</title>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<style type="text/css">
<!--
td { font-family: "宋体", "serif";フォントサイズ: 9pt; font-weight:normal}
a:link { text-decoration: none}
a:hover { color: #999999}
a:visited { text-decoration: none; font-weight:normal}
body { font-family: "宋体", "serif"; font-size: 11pt}
tr { font-family: "宋体", "serif"; font-size: 11pt}
.unnamed1 { font-size: 9pt; font-weight: 太字}
.p9 { font-family: "宋体"; font-size: 11pt}
.unnamed2 { font-size: 11pt}
-->
</style>
</頭>
<h1><center><font color="green" size=7>留言情報</font></center></h1>
<?php
require('config.php');
?>
<?php
$initial_record=0;
$sort_field='key_liuyan';
$sort_direction='DESC';
if (strlen($arr_request['initial_record']))
{
$initial_record=$arr_request['initial_record'];
$sort_field=$arr_request['sort_field'];
$sort_direction=$arr_request['sort_direction'];
}
$str_sql_all="$table_name のnumber_of_records として count(*) を選択 ";
$result=mysql_db_query($db_name,$str_sql_all,$id_link);
if (!result)
{ affy_error_exit('SQL 選択の実行に失敗しました。');}
$record=@mysql_fetch_object($result);
$レコード数=$レコード->レコード数;
if (strlen($sort_field)==0)
{
$str_sql="select * from $table_name
limit $initial_record,$number_records_to_display ";
}
else
{
$str_sql="select * from $table_name order by $sort_field $sort_direction
limit $initial_record,$number_records_to_display ";
}
$result=mysql_db_query($db_name,$str_sql,$id_link);
if (!$result)
{ affy_error_exit('SQL 選択の実行に失敗しました。');}
$number_of_records_on_current_page=@mysql_num_rows($result);
if ($number_of_records { echo '<p>表中没データ!<p>';}
else
{
$next_index=$initial_record+$number_records_to_display;
if ($next_index>$number_of_records)
$next_index=$number_of_records;
$prev_index=$initial_record-$number_records_to_display;
if ($prev_index {
$prev_index=0;
}
}
echo "<center>";
echo "<table border=0><tr bgcolor=#f1f1f1><td width=24% align=left>";
if ($initial_record!=0)
{
$t1="initial_record=$prev_index";
$sort="sort_field=$sort_field";
$asc="sort_direction=$sort_direction";
echo "<a href="$PHP_SELF?$asc&$sort&$t1 ">";
echo "<<前 $number_records_to_display 条留言</a>";
}
else
{
echo "| 前面没留言了";
}
echo "</td><td width=52% align=center>";
$t2=$initial_record+1;
echo "このページには <font color=green>$t2< が表示されます/font> to<font color=green>$next_index</font>
メッセージ、合計<font color=blue>$number_of_records</font>メッセージ";
echo "</td>< % align=right>";
if ($next_index!=$number_of_records)
{
$t1="initial_record=$next_index";
$sort="sort_field=$sort_field";
$asc ="sort_direction= $sort_direction";
echo " 最後の $number_records_to_display コメント>></a>";
}
else
{
echo "後でメッセージはありません|";
}
echo "</td> ;</tr></table>";
echo "</center><p>";
?>
<center>
<a href=index.html>< ;h4>[メッセージも残したい]</h4></a>
<p> ;
<table border="0",width="95%" cellpadding ="0">
<?php
for ($iindex=0;$iindex<$number_of_records_on_current_page;$ iindex++)
{
$record=mysql_fetch_object($result);
require('display.inc');
}
?>
</center>
<?php
echo "<table border=0> ;tr><td>";
echo "ページに移動";
if (($number_of_records % $number_records_to_display)==0
number_of_records-($number_of_records % $number_records_to_display))/$number_records_to_display+1
}
$sort="sort_field=$sort_field";
$asc="sort_direction=$sort_direction";
for ($ii=1;$ii<=$number_of_pages;$ii++)
{
$yeshu=($ii-1)*$number_records_to_display
$asc&$sort&$t1 ">";
echo "[ $ii ]</a>";
else
echo "[ $ii ]";
}
echo "合計ページ数<font color=blue> $number_of_pages </font>pages"
echo "</t d> ;</table>";
echo " </center><p>";
?>
<hr></hr>
<center><a href によって提供される無料のゲストブック="http://little.oso.com.cn" >Little Bear</a> は技術サポートを提供します
</body>この記事は著者と Oso.com が共同所有しています。たとえば、転載する必要がある場合は、著者と出典を明記してください]
http://www.bkjia.com/PHPjc/316159.html
www.bkjia.com
true
http://www.bkjia.com/PHPjc/316159.html
技術記事
html title guestbook/title body bgcolor=white head meta http-equiv=Content-Type content=text/html; charset=gb2312 style type=text/css !-- td {font-family: 宋体, font-size : 9...
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

人気の記事
レポ:チームメイトを復活させる方法
3週間前
By 尊渡假赌尊渡假赌尊渡假赌
スプリットフィクションを打ち負かすのにどれくらい時間がかかりますか?
3週間前
By DDD
R.E.P.O.説明されたエネルギー結晶と彼らが何をするか(黄色のクリスタル)
1週間前
By 尊渡假赌尊渡假赌尊渡假赌
ハローキティアイランドアドベンチャー:巨大な種を手に入れる方法
3週間前
By 尊渡假赌尊渡假赌尊渡假赌

人気の記事
レポ:チームメイトを復活させる方法
3週間前
By 尊渡假赌尊渡假赌尊渡假赌
スプリットフィクションを打ち負かすのにどれくらい時間がかかりますか?
3週間前
By DDD
R.E.P.O.説明されたエネルギー結晶と彼らが何をするか(黄色のクリスタル)
1週間前
By 尊渡假赌尊渡假赌尊渡假赌
ハローキティアイランドアドベンチャー:巨大な種を手に入れる方法
3週間前
By 尊渡假赌尊渡假赌尊渡假赌

ホットな記事タグ

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ック
Gmailメールのログイン入り口はどこですか?
7291
9


Java チュートリアル
1622
14


CakePHP チュートリアル
1342
46


Laravel チュートリアル
1259
25


PHP チュートリアル
1206
29

